Applicant Criteria

Applications will be accepted and reviewed via Electronic Residency Application Service (ERAS), and applicants are selected through the National Resident Matching Program (NRMP). Applicants must ensure the following items are included in their electronic application: CV, personal statement, medical school transcripts, medical school performance evaluation (MSPE) or Dean’s letter, official USMLE (Step 1, Step 2CK, Step 2CS), COMLEX (Level 1, Level 2-CE, Level 2-PE), and three letters of recommendation. If applicable, an ECFMG certificate is also required 2.

Initially, BayCare residency programs will not consider applications requiring J1 or H1B visa sponsorship. This highlights that the program is focused primarily on applicants who possess a strong and competitive standing within the domestic pool of medical students 2.

Curriculum

Each year of the residency consists of twelve, month-long block rotations, providing a structured and comprehensive educational experience. Residents have varying schedules tailored to ensure they receive an excellent foundation in general surgery as well as subspecialty care. The overarching goal of the General Surgery Residency is to afford residents graduated responsibilities in all primary components of General Surgery while allowing for appropriate experience in required subspecialties 3.

Didactic Curriculum

The academic half-day (AHD) serves as an alternative to the traditional noon conference curriculum, providing a dedicated, weekly, 4-to-5-hour teaching period. This format is designed to include various topics such as morbidity and mortality, basic science, clinical care, case presentations, board review, journal club, grand rounds, and specific general and subspecialty surgery topics. Special attention is given to wellness topics—spanning physical, mental, and financial well-being—and inclusion and belonging, which underscore BayCare’s commitment to culturally competent care 4.
